TCAC is an all-volunteer run grassroots collective of direct action activists dedicated to fighting injustice for the most marginalized and oppressed in Tallahassee, Leon County, and throughout North Florida.


Delilah Pierre
President
she/her/hers
Delilah is the President of the Tallahassee Community Action Committee and has worked tirelessly at TCAC and a student with FSU Students for a Democratic Society for racial justice, trans justice, and economic justice in Tallahassee and throughout Florida. Her work helped stop the anti-trans and anti-LGBTQIA+ legislation in Florida in 2020, passed the country's most inclusive local conversion therapy bam, and create police accountability for racist police crimes in Tallahassee.
